PLATTEVILLE, Wis, - The University of Dubuque track and field teams were blessed with top finishes on Holy Night, the opening night, of the UW-Platteville Invitational on Thursday, April 13. Delays due to inclement weather on Good Friday couldn't slow the competition as the very large competitive field led to more records and personal bests up and down the UD track rosters.
Spartans doubled up in hammer throw, Blaze Murfin won (44 competitors) the men's with a UD record setting toss of 54.91m/180'-2" and Tanasha Atwater won (47 competitors) women's with a throw of 53.15m/174'-6". Senior Fabiola Ortiz finished third (66 competitors) and broke a 15 year-old school record in women's 5K in a time of 17:17.71. Junior Alec Bass broke his own record in the 5K by 20 seconds after finishing in 14:49.87.
On Good Friday, Blaze Barista jumped to first place out of 22 competitors in the triple jump in 14.43m/47'-4.25". Alison Beeman won the women's 200m dash in :24.08 (66 competitors). Tanasha Atwater is still undefeated outdoors with her third win of the season in the shot put with a throw of 45'-10.75" (43 competitors). Alyssa Skrove placed second by the narrowest of margins (.50 of an inch) after leaping to a school record 5.57m/18'-3.25" in the women's long jump (38 competitors). Blaze Murfin finished fourth in the shot put (43 competitors) and broke 35-year-old school record with a throw of 16.36m/53'-08.2".
No team scores were kept. The Spartans prepare to host the University of Dubuque Invite on Friday, April 21 which begins at 3:00 p.m.
